How do I get aviator sunglasses to not fall off my face?

Bend the part that goes behind your ears a little more, it shortens them from back to front so they don’t slide down your nose. If they sit too high on the nose after that but stop sliding, you can spread the nose pieces a little so the glasses sit a little lower. (I need to pinch mine together more, usually, to get the rims off my cheeks, so ymmv.) Adjust as needed. It might take a few days of wearing to get them just right.
